Sheikh Ahmed Salim Swedan, whose name appears on a list of 22 most wanted terrorists issued Oct. 10 by President Bush, was arrested in Mandera, 500 miles northeast of Nairobi on Kenya's border with Somalia. Swedan is one of two al-Qaida operatives who bought a truck used in the Aug. 7, 1998 Nairobi embassy bombing in which 219 people were killed, including 12 Americans. |
